Even if I think that there's a chance miners might ultimately destroy bitcoin, the fact they are now mostly from China is irrelevant. Greed doesn't have a nationality.

Said it before, I'll say it again. The fact that majority of hashing power is located in China, means that the government of China can take control over it with very little effort and in very short time.

I don't see this happening anytime soon, but if Bitcoin is still meant to be government/censorship resistant, then this is an issue.

The miners are only a part of the bitcoin network.  Yes, there is a large concentration of mining in China but most of the bitcoin users are distributed around the world diversely.  We all have a say....if we don't like the direction the platform is heading, all we have to do is relocate our holdings into an alternative platform which will motivate the miners to pay attention to the concerns of the rest of the community.
